WebOct 25, 2024 · Dual-boot between two operating systems with the same boot style is usually manageable without too much effort; trying to deal with one OS using UEFI and another using legacy BIOS mode is extra tricky and might not be achievable at all, depending on firmware-level limitations. ... WebFeb 10, 2024 · Select the first option – Arch Linux install medium (x86_64, UEFI) and hit ENTER. This initialize Arch Linux as evidenced by the boot messages on the screen. After a few seconds, this ushers you to the prompt as shown below. To confirm that you have EFI support, run the command: # ls /sys/firmware/efi/efivars
